Case Summary: Ram Naresh v. State of M.P. (Crl.A. 972/2005) The Supreme Court heard Ram Naresh's criminal appeal on December 14, 2005, before a bench of Justices B.N. Agrawal and A.K. Mathur. After hearing counsel for both parties, the Court found no grounds to interfere with the impugned order and dismissed the appeal.
